Cost of Living in Plantation, FL: What You Need to Know

With a cost of living index of 124, Plantation, FL is a notably expensive place to live. Living here is 24% more expensive than the national average and 14% above the Florida state average of 110. Plantation is a small community of 4,483 residents.

Housing costs are the biggest factor in Plantation's cost of living. The median monthly rent is $1,866 (41% above the US median of $1,319), and the median home value sits at $383,000 (26% above the national median of $304,900). At current prices, the median home costs roughly 4.9x the median household income — a stretch for many buyers, though not uncommon in today's market.

The median household income in Plantation is $77,873, which is 4% higher than the national median of $75,149. Residents spend roughly 29% of household income on rent. This is near the 30% threshold that financial experts generally consider the upper limit of affordability.

Climate is another factor for anyone considering a move to Plantation. The area sees an average annual temperature of 74.3°F, with summers averaging 83°F and winters around 65°F. Annual rainfall totals 53 inches spread over roughly 136 days.
